SapGuiTableSetCheckbox Function

Action

Checks a cell's check box.

Include file

SapGui.bdh

Syntax

SapGuiTableSetCheckBox( in sControl : string allownull, 
                        in nRow     : number, 
                        in nCol     : number, 
                        in bCheck   : boolean,
                        in sTimer   : string optional ): boolean;
Parameter Description
sControlId The table's unique id.
nRow The row where to set the value
nCol The column where to set the value
bCheck Set this parameter to "true" in order to check the checkbox.
sTimer Timer name for measurements.

Return value

  • true if successful
  • false otherwise

Example:

transaction TMain
  var
    bCheck : boolean;
    sConnID : string;
  begin
    // Connecting to SAP
    sConnID := SapGuiOpenConnection(  " /SAP_CODEPAGE=1100 /FULLMENU 10.5.2.132 0 /3");
    SapGuiSetActiveConnection(sConnID);
    SapGuiSetActiveSession("ses[0]");

    // SAP
    SapGuiSetActiveWindow("wnd[0]", "SAP", SAPGUI_MATCH_ExactNoCase);
    SapGuiWindowAction(SAPGUI_WND_MAXIMIZE);
    SapGuiLogon("ddic", "*******", "000", "");
    bCheck := SapGuiTableSetCheckbox("/usr/tab/table", 0, 0, true );
  end TMain;